    Default Toyota Kills Off Scion as a brand

    http://jalopnik.com/is-toyota-going-...day-1756800336

    rebranded back into Toyota.

    At a top-secret meeting this afternoon, employees were told that the division, which started with the xA and xB in 2002 as 2003 models, wouldn’t see it’s 14thanniversary. Those who were laid off were told they would need to reapply for other jobs at Toyota, which also means moving to Texas. A formal announcement will be made tomorrow morning at 9 am.
